|

OpenClawのウェブ検索を設定する3つの方法:パーソナルアシスタントをより強力にする

著者注:OpenClaw のウェブ検索設定方法について、Brave Search API、Tavily MCP、内蔵 WebSearch ツールを含めて詳しく解説します。ユーザーがリアルタイムで情報を取得できるインテリジェントなアシスタントを構築するのに役立ちます。

ウェブ検索機能のない AI アシスタントは、窓のない部屋のようなものです。記憶の中にある古い知識に頼るしかありません。この記事では、あなたの個人用 AI アシスタントがリアルタイムで最新情報を取得できるようにするための、OpenClaw ウェブ検索設定の 3 つの主要な方法を紹介します。

核心価値: この記事を読み終える頃には、Brave Search や Tavily MCP などのウェブ検索ツールの設定方法をマスターし、OpenClaw を「今の世界」を真に理解するインテリジェントなアシスタントへと進化させることができるようになります。

openclaw-web-search-configuration-guide-ja 图示


OpenClaw ウェブ検索の重要ポイント

ポイント 説明 メリット
Brave Search API 公式推奨の検索エンジンソリューション 独立したインデックス、プライバシー保護、RAG 最適化
Tavily MCP AI エージェント専用に設計された検索ツール リアルタイム検索、コンテンツ抽出、ドメインフィルタリング
内蔵 WebSearch OpenClaw ネイティブの検索機能 追加設定不要、すぐに利用可能
マルチ検索エンジン DuckDuckGo、Bing などの代替案をサポート 柔軟な選択、コスト管理が可能

なぜ OpenClaw にウェブ検索が必要なのか

OpenClaw はユーザーのローカルデバイスで動作する個人用 AI アシスタントであり、デフォルトでは言語モデルの学習データのみに依存して回答します。つまり、AI は最新のニュース、リアルタイムデータ、または学習データのカットオフ日以降に公開された情報を知ることができません。

ウェブ検索を設定すると、OpenClaw はリアルタイムでインターネットを検索し、最新の情報を取得して回答を補助できるようになります。これは、以下のようなシナリオで特に重要です。

  • リアルタイム情報の検索: 天気、株価、ニュース、スポーツの結果
  • 技術ドキュメントの検索: 最新の API ドキュメント、バージョン更新情報
  • ファクトチェック: 情報の正確性を検証し、AI のハルシネーション(幻覚)を防止
  • 知識の拡張: 学習データに含まれていない専門知識の取得

OpenClaw ウェブ検索ツールの比較

検索ツール 無料枠 主な機能 活用シーン 設定難易度
Brave Search 2000回/月 独立インデックス、プライバシー保護 一般的な検索 ⭐⭐
Tavily 1000回/月 AI 最適化、コンテンツ抽出 AI エージェント ⭐⭐⭐
DuckDuckGo 無制限 匿名検索、追跡なし プライバシー重視
SearXNG セルフホスト メタ検索、完全な制御 上級ユーザー ⭐⭐⭐⭐

openclaw-web-search-configuration-guide-ja 图示


OpenClaw Web検索クイックスタートガイド

方法1: Brave Search API (公式推奨)

Brave Search は、OpenClaw が公式に推奨している Web 検索ソリューションです。Google や Bing に依存しない独自のウェブインデックスを保有しており、AI アプリケーションの RAG(検索拡張生成)シナリオにおいて優れたパフォーマンスを発揮します。

ステップ 1: APIキーの取得

Brave Search API の公式サイト(api-dashboard.search.brave.com)にアクセスしてアカウントを登録します。無料プランでは、毎月 2,000 回の検索リクエストが提供されます。

ステップ 2: OpenClaw の設定

設定ウィザードを実行して、インタラクティブに設定を行います:

openclaw configure --section web

ウィザードの指示に従って Brave Search API キーを入力すると、設定が自動的に tools.web.search.apiKey に保存されます。

手動設定方法を表示する

設定ファイルを直接編集したい場合は、~/.openclaw/openclaw.json に以下の内容を追加してください:

{
  "tools": {
    "web": {
      "search": {
        "provider": "brave",
        "apiKey": "YOUR_BRAVE_API_KEY"
      }
    }
  }
}

または、環境変数を通じて設定することも可能です:

export BRAVE_API_KEY="YOUR_BRAVE_API_KEY"

アドバイス: Brave Search API の無料枠は、個人利用には十分な量です。より高い呼び出し頻度が必要な場合は、有料プランへのアップグレードを検討するか、APIYI を通じて複数の大規模言語モデル API を統合的に利用することで、全体的な運用コストを抑えることができます。

方法2: Tavily MCP (AIエージェント専用)

Tavily は AI エージェント向けに特別に設計された検索ツールで、MCP (Model Context Protocol) を介して OpenClaw と統合されます。単にウェブを検索するだけでなく、ページの主要なコンテンツを自動的に抽出するため、ウェブ情報の深い理解が必要なシナリオに最適です。

ステップ 1: Tavily API キーの取得

Tavily 公式サイト(tavily.com)でアカウントを登録します。無料プランでは、毎月 1,000 回の検索が可能です。

ステップ 2: Tavily MCP の設定

リモート MCP 方式での設定(最も簡単):

# <your-api-key> を取得した Tavily API キーに置き換えてください
openclaw mcp add --transport http tavily https://mcp.tavily.com/mcp/?tavilyApiKey=<your-api-key>

--scope user パラメータを追加すると、設定をグローバルに適用できます:

openclaw mcp add --transport http --scope user tavily https://mcp.tavily.com/mcp/?tavilyApiKey=<your-api-key>

ローカルインストール方法を表示する

MCP サーバーをローカルで実行したい場合は、設定ファイルに以下を追加します:

{
  "mcpServers": {
    "tavily-mcp": {
      "command": "npx",
      "args": ["-y", "tavily-mcp@latest"],
      "env": {
        "TAVILY_API_KEY": "tvly-YOUR_API_KEY"
      }
    }
  }
}

デフォルトの検索パラメータを設定することも可能です:

{
  "mcpServers": {
    "tavily-mcp": {
      "command": "npx",
      "args": ["-y", "tavily-mcp@latest"],
      "env": {
        "TAVILY_API_KEY": "tvly-YOUR_API_KEY",
        "DEFAULT_PARAMETERS": "{\"include_images\": true, \"max_results\": 15, \"search_depth\": \"advanced\"}"
      }
    }
  }
}

ステップ 3: 設定の確認

以下のコマンドを実行して、MCP サーバーが正常に接続されているか確認します:

openclaw mcp list

接続済み MCP サーバーのリストに tavily が表示されていれば成功です。

方法3: 内蔵 WebSearch ツール

Anthropic Claude ベースのモデルを使用している場合、OpenClaw には WebSearch と WebFetch ツールが内蔵されています。これら 2 つのツールの仕組みは若干異なります:

ツール 機能 動作方式
WebSearch ウェブ検索 Anthropic サーバー側の検索を使用
WebFetch ページ内容の取得 ローカルで Axios を使用して取得し Markdown に変換

この設計により、WebSearch は Anthropic API に依存しますが、WebFetch はローカルで独立して動作させることができます。


OpenClaw Web検索ソリューションの比較

openclaw-web-search-configuration-guide-ja 图示

ソリューション 主な特徴 推奨シーン パフォーマンス
Brave Search 独立インデックス、プライバシー配慮、公式推奨 一般的な Web 検索、日常的な調査 レスポンスが速く、結果が正確
Tavily MCP AI 最適化、コンテンツ抽出、高度なフィルタリング 深いリサーチ、RAG アプリケーション 結果が洗練されている、コストはやや高め
内蔵 WebSearch 設定不要、すぐに使える Claude モデルユーザー Anthropic API に依存
自前 SearXNG 完全な制御、API 制限なし 上級ユーザー、企業導入 サーバーリソースが必要

比較の補足: 上記のデータは実際のテストに基づいています。どのソリューションを選ぶかは、具体的なニーズによります。安定性とプライバシーを重視するなら Brave Search、AI に最適化された検索結果が必要なら Tavily、予算を抑えたい場合は DuckDuckGo や自前の SearXNG が適しています。

OpenClaw Web検索の高度な設定

複数検索エンジンの切り替え設定

OpenClaw では複数の検索エンジンを設定し、シーンに応じて柔軟に切り替えることができます:

{
  "tools": {
    "web": {
      "search": {
        "provider": "brave",
        "apiKey": "YOUR_BRAVE_API_KEY",
        "fallback": {
          "provider": "duckduckgo"
        }
      }
    }
  }
}

OneSearch MCP による一元管理

OneSearch MCP は、Tavily、DuckDuckGo、Bing、SearXNG など、複数の検索エンジンをサポートする統合ソリューションです:

{
  "mcpServers": {
    "one-search": {
      "command": "npx",
      "args": ["-y", "one-search-mcp"],
      "env": {
        "SEARCH_PROVIDER": "tavily",
        "TAVILY_API_KEY": "YOUR_TAVILY_API_KEY"
      }
    }
  }
}

サポートされているプロバイダー:

プロバイダー 環境変数 APIキーの要否
tavily TAVILY_API_KEY はい
bing BING_API_KEY はい
duckduckgo いいえ
searxng SEARXNG_URL いいえ (要自前構築)
local いいえ

検索結果キャッシュの設定

API の呼び出し回数を減らし、レスポンス速度を向上させるために、検索結果のキャッシュを設定できます:

{
  "tools": {
    "web": {
      "search": {
        "cache": {
          "enabled": true,
          "ttl": 900
        }
      }
    }
  }
}

ttl パラメータでキャッシュの有効期限(秒)を設定します。デフォルトの 15 分(900 秒)は、ほとんどの利用シーンで適切です。


よくある質問

Q1: OpenClawのウェブ検索設定が正常に動作しない場合はどうすればよいですか?

まず、APIキーが正しく設定されているか確認してください。openclaw configure --section web を実行して再設定するか、環境変数 BRAVE_API_KEY が正しく設定されているかを確認します。Tavily MCPを使用している場合は、openclaw mcp list を実行してサーバーが接続されているか確認してください。

Q2: どのウェブ検索プランが最も低コストですか?

DuckDuckGoは完全に無料で制限もありませんが、検索の質は有料プランに劣る場合があります。Brave Searchの無料プランは月間2,000回まで利用可能で、個人利用には十分です。より多くの利用が必要な場合は、サーバー費用のみで済むSearXNGのセルフホストを検討してください。

Q3: AIとの会話でOpenClawに自動でウェブ検索を使わせるにはどうすればよいですか?

設定完了後、システムプロンプトでAIにいつ検索機能を使うべきか指示することができます。例えば:

ユーザーがリアルタイムの情報、最新ニュース、またはあなたが確信を持てない事実について尋ねた場合は、まずウェブ検索を使用して最新情報を取得してから回答してください。

OpenClawはコンテキストに基づいて検索ツールを呼び出す必要があるかどうかを自動的に判断します。APIYI(apiyi.com)プラットフォームを通じて、ウェブ検索シナリオにおける様々なモデルのパフォーマンスを素早くテストできます。


まとめ

OpenClawウェブ検索設定の重要ポイント:

  1. Brave Searchが公式推奨: 独立したインデックス、プライバシー保護、個人利用に十分な無料枠が魅力です。
  2. Tavily MCPはAIアプリケーションに最適: 検索結果がAI向けに最適化されており、コンテンツ抽出もサポートしています。
  3. 自分に最適なプランを柔軟に選択: 利用頻度、予算、プライバシーのニーズに合わせて検索エンジンを選択してください。

ウェブ検索を設定することで、あなたのOpenClawパーソナルアシスタントは、記憶だけに頼るAIから、世界の「今」をリアルタイムで把握できるインテリジェントなパートナーへと進化します。最新の技術ドキュメントの調査、ニュースの事実確認、リアルタイムデータの取得など、あらゆる場面で正確かつ迅速な回答が得られるようになります。

APIYI(apiyi.com)を通じて、様々なAIモデルのウェブ検索効果を素早く検証することをお勧めします。プラットフォームは無料枠とマルチモデル統合インターフェースを提供しており、利用シーンに最適なモデルの比較・選択に非常に便利です。


📚 参考文献

⚠️ リンク形式に関する説明: すべての外部リンクは 資料名: domain.com 形式を使用しています。コピーは容易ですが、SEO評価(ウェイト)の流出を防ぐため、クリックによる遷移はできないようになっています。

  1. OpenClaw 公式ドキュメント: Web検索設定の公式ガイド

    • リンク: docs.openclaw.ai/concepts/web-tools
    • 説明: 公式にメンテナンスされている設定ドキュメントで、最新の設定パラメータが含まれています。
  2. Brave Search API ドキュメント: 検索APIの使用説明

    • リンク: api-dashboard.search.brave.com/app/documentation
    • 説明: APIキーの取得方法と呼び出し方の詳細。
  3. Tavily MCP ドキュメント: AI最適化検索ツールの設定

    • リンク: docs.tavily.com/documentation/mcp
    • 説明: Tavily MCPサーバーの設定と高度なパラメータについて。
  4. OpenClaw スキルライブラリ: コミュニティ提供のWeb検索スキル

    • リンク: github.com/VoltAgent/awesome-openclaw-skills
    • 説明: Tavily、Perplexity、SerpAPIなど、多様な検索スキルが含まれています。
  5. OneSearch MCP: マルチ検索エンジン統合ソリューション

    • リンク: github.com/yokingma/one-search-mcp
    • 説明: Tavily、DuckDuckGo、Bingなど、複数のバックエンドをサポートしています。

著者: 技術チーム
技術交流: コメント欄での議論を歓迎します。さらなる資料は APIYI apiyi.com 技術コミュニティをご覧ください。

類似投稿